Overview
The second generation of the S-One Lifer Visor Helmet features a removable and replaceable visor that helps protect the eyes and upper face from stray limbs and debris. The Lifer Visor was designed for roller derby players who wanted visor protection without having to move into a hockey helmet. S1 took their popular and protective Lifer Helmet, figured out how to attach a visor to it, and more importantly, they made it extremely user-friendly. The tool free installation system makes it easy to add or remove the visor at any time. Circular air vents, high impact EPS foam and the optically correct visor make this lightweight, comfortable, and safe choice for protecting your head and brain!
*Legal for WFTDA Play*
Specifications
OVERVIEW | |
---|---|
Certifications | CPSC 16 CFR 1203 - High Impact (US Skate/Bike) CE EN-1078 - High Impact (EU Skate/Bike) ASTM F 1492 - Multiple Impact AUS/NZ 2063:2008 |
Lining | EPS Foam |
Liners | Removeable and Washable Pads |
Ventilation | Circle Air Vents |
Includes | 4 Mounting Screws and Plastic Washers |
Visor Specs | High Impact Polycarbonate Optically Correct Anti-Fog Anti-Scratch Removable/Replaceable (Gen 2 Only) |

Sizing Chart
Measure your head's circumference with a soft measuring tape or string, just above your eyebrows and ears. All Lifer Visor shells are the same size; adjust the helmet's fit by using thicker or thinner S1 Sizing Liners.
Size | Inches | Centimeters |
---|---|---|
XS | 20.5" | 52.1 |
SM | 21.0" | 53.3 |
MD | 21.5" | 54.6 |
LG | 22.0" | 55.8 |
XL | 22.5" | 57.1 |
XXL | 23.0" | 58.4 |
XXXL | 23.5" | 59.4 |

Comments: I've worn this helmet once, and it has already been worth the price. I broke my nose a few weeks ago, and last night at scrimmage I came out of a jam with a big smeared handprint on the visor from where a girl would have hit me right in in the face. My only complaints are that I wish the visor were a little longer. I have a small head, and I still have to tilt the helmet forward quite a bit to make sure my nose is fully covered. It is also a bit tough to get the helmet covers on. It has a rubber strip for grip on the front, but you have to get it on just right starting from the back. It's fine if you're jamming, but as a pivot it's pretty tough to get the second cover on top (especially while actively skating). Other than those little things, I love it!
